Common PPPoESysTray.exe Errors on Windows
Dealing with PPPoESysTray.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with PPPoESysTray.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.
- PPPoESysTray.exe File Not Executing: This warning appears when the executable file fails to launch as expected. Reasons could include damaged file data, improper file permissions, or insufficient system resources.
- PPPoESysTray.exe - System Error: This warning is displayed when the system experiences a problem due to an executable file. This could occur because of software interference, corruption of system files, or lack of necessary system resources.
- Runtime Errors: This alert appears when a program experiences a difficulty while running. Potential causes could include coding errors, memory overflows, or interference from other software currently in operation.
- PPPoESysTray.exe - Bad Image Error:: This error message indicates that Windows cannot run PPPoESysTray.exe because it's either corrupted, or the associated DLL file is missing or corrupted.
- Not a Valid Win32 Application: This alert pops up when the system is unable to start a program, either due to incompatibility with the current Windows version or potential corruption of the program file.
